如何安全高效地调用以太坊合约钱包:重度用户

        时间:2026-03-10 04:51:05

        主页 > 数字货币 >

        
                
                

              随着区块链技术的不断发展,以太坊作为一个开源的公共区块链平台,已经成为了智能合约的重要承载体。以太坊合约的调用虽然灵活,但其复杂性也让许多新手用户感到困惑。此外,随着越来越多的人开始投资区块链和加密货币,理解如何安全高效地调用以太坊合约钱包变得尤为重要。在这篇文章中,我们将深入探讨如何调用以太坊合约钱包,提供给重度用户所需的一切信息,并辅以新手福利的提示。

              一、以太坊合约调用的基本概念

              要理解以太坊合约调用,首先需要明白以太坊的基本架构。以太坊由“节点”和“合约”组成,节点存储区块链的整个历史,而智能合约则是一些写在以太坊平台上的代码,这些代码可以执行特定的任务。用户与合约间的交互称为合约调用,它涉及到发送交易和执行合约中的函数。

              合约调用通常分为两种情况:读操作和写操作。读操作不会改变区块链的状态,因此通常不需要支付费用,而写操作则会涉及到矿工费,并且会改变链上的数据状态。对于新手用户,理解并掌握这两种操作非常重要,因为它们构成了以太坊合约调用的基础。

              二、如何调用以太坊合约钱包

              调用以太坊合约钱包的过程可以拆分为几个步骤:选择合适的钱包、连接至以太坊网络、获取合约地址、编写交易和发送交易。以下是详细步骤:

              1. 选择合适的钱包

              选择一个高效的以太坊钱包至关重要,市面上有多种选择,包括热钱包和冷钱包。热钱包如MetaMask和Trust Wallet允许用户随时随地访问以太坊网络,而冷钱包如Ledger和Trezor提供更高的安全性,但需要联网操作。

              2. 连接至以太坊网络

              在完成钱包选择后,用户需要将其钱包连接至以太坊网络,通常是主网或测试网。对于新手用户,测试网是一种更省心的选择,因为这可以帮助在不浪费真实资产的情况下进行学习和探索。

              3. 获取合约地址

              找到你想要调用的智能合约的地址非常重要,通常你可以在合约的官方网站或者开源平台如Github上找到相关信息。一旦获得合约地址,就可以进行下一步操作。

              4. 编写交易

              编写交易是调用合约的核心环节。通过钱包的界面,用户可以输入合约地址,选择需要调用的合约功能以及传递的参数。这里需要注意的是,一定要仔细确认合约函数的参数类型与顺序,以防错误调用。

              5. 发送交易

              确认交易信息无误后,用户可以发送交易。根据以太坊网络的拥堵情况,矿工费的高低也会有所不同,因此建议用户根据实时情况调整矿工费,以确保交易能被及时处理。

              三、新手福利:安全提示与资源推荐

              对于新手用户而言,在以太坊合约调用过程中安全性是首要考虑因素。在进行任何资金操作之前,有几个关键性步骤需要遵守:

              1. 确认合约的可信度:在进行任何合约交易之前,务必确认该合约的安全性,建议在知名的区块链浏览器如Etherscan上查找信息。

              2. 不要随便泄露私钥:私钥是你钱包的唯一钥匙,一定要妥善保管,避免在非安全渠道分享。

              3. 使用多签钱包:对重度用户来说,多签钱包提供了额外的安全措施,确保交易需要多个签名才能执行,增强了资金的安全性。

              4. 参与社区:加入以太坊相关的社区和论坛,可以获取最新的操作信息和安全提示,与其他用户交流经验,提升自己的技术水平。

              四、常见问题解答

              以太坊合约调用失败的原因是什么?

              合约调用失败的原因多种多样,常见的包括参数输入错误、合约本身的逻辑错误、网络拥堵导致的交易超时等。需要仔细检查合约调用的输入参数是否经过验证与合约代码是否存在潜在的bug。

              1. 参数输入错误:在进行合约调用时,用户提供的参数必须与合约函数的预期符合。很多时候,参数类型和顺序不正确都会导致调用失败。用户应该认真查看合约的文档,确保参数类型与顺序完全一致。

              2. 逻辑错误:相对复杂一点的是合约的逻辑问题,一些合约在特定情况下可能会因为逻辑错误导致调用失败,因此仔细查阅合约的逻辑实现变得十分重要。

              3. 交易费用在以太坊网络高峰时段,交易费用可能变得非常高昂,用户需注意设置合理的矿工费,否则交易可能会被延迟或执行失败。

              如何选择有效的合约地址?

              选择有效的合约地址是一门学问,而选择不当可能会导致资金损失。因此,用户应当谨慎确认合约的合法性和有效性。了解合约背景和开发团队的信息,查询任何之前的审计结果,都是必不可少的步骤。

              1. 查阅文档:在确定调用某个合约之前,一定要查阅该合约的相关文档。在大多数情况下,合约的文档会解释其功能、限制及使用方法,对于了解合约十分重要。

              2. 社区反馈:通过访问社区和论坛,用户可以找到有关特定合约的反馈与评论,许多合约问题可能会被其他用户遇到并解决。

              3. 确保合约安全:可以利用一些区块链审计公司提供的服务,查看合约是否经过审计。此外,在以太坊区块链浏览器(如Etherscan)上进行验证也是一个好方法。

              如何提高合约调用的安全性?

              在以太坊的世界里,安全性始终是头等大事。用户需要采取一系列安全措施以确保自己的操作不会遭受攻击或损失。

              1. 使用硬件钱包:对于重度用户来说,硬件钱包能提供卓越的安全性能。因此,建议用户保持一定比例的资产放在硬件钱包中。

              2. 小心网络钓鱼:网络钓鱼是许多用户损失资产的常见原因。用户应保持警惕,确保不点击陌生链接或下载不明来源的文件。

              3. 进行风险评估:每次进行合约调用前,评估潜在的风险。及时了解当前市场环境、网络状态、合约安全性等信息可以减少风险。

              以太坊合约的发展趋势是什么?

              随着技术不断演进,以太坊合约的发展也在不断变化。未来以太坊合约的发展趋势主要体现在几个方面:可扩展性、隐私保护和互操作性。

              1. 可扩展性:随着用户数量的持续增长,合约的可扩展性成为各大团队研发的重点。通过引入新的技术和解决方案,可以有效提升合约的处理速度与能力。

              2. 隐私保护:当前,隐私问题依旧是区块链行业的一大痛点,如何保护用户的交易隐私以及数据安全,是未来合约发展的重要方向。

              3. 互操作性:随着多链生态的不断演进,不同区块链之间的互操作性将成为新的发展趋势。实现不同区块链间的资产转移、合约调用将为用户提供更加便捷的操作体验。

              综上所述,以太坊合约钱包的调用虽然复杂,但只要经过深入了解并掌握关键步骤及安全性注意事项,用户便能够安全高效地进行资产管理。在这过程中,充分利用好可用资源,加入社区并与其他用户交流经验,能够显著提升自己的技能水平,享受更好的区块链体验。